Knowing how it works and creating the content that helps visual search work can create a win-win for consumers and sellers.While it is possible to view live satellite images of hemispheres of the earth, it is not possible to view live satellite images of your own home or of any other specific location ...Jul 5, 2023 · Using reverse image search in Microsoft Edge is simple. Follow these steps: Right-click on an image. In the menu, select Search in sidebar for image. The sidebar will open and provide reverse image search results on the right side of the window. The most comprehensive image search on the web.To get an image URL using Chrome, Edge, Firefox or Safari, right-click on the image you would like to use, and select either 'Copy Image Location', 'Copy Image URL', 'Copy Image link' or 'Copy Image Address' from the right-click menu. Then paste the URL into the TinEye search field by right-clicking in the search field and selecting 'Paste'.
